Abstract
This paper describes a tool that allows you to quickly and easily get a compact topology of a planar microwave device. The description was based on a conventional 2 GHz coupler. The whole approach to miniaturization of the coupler is to synthesize the necessary structures. These structures consist of a combination of an inductive and capacitive element, this allows you to get similar characteristics with a conventional line, but the structure has a significantly shorter length. The installation of such structures in place of the segments and allows for the miniaturization procedure. However, of course, with miniaturization, a negative effect arises of changing the frequency characteristics, in the direction of their deterioration.
